Addressing Drillbit: Recognizing and Preventing Plagiarism
The rise of AI-powered writing tools has made spotting plagiarism a far more difficult task, necessitating a renewed focus on academic integrity. Drillbit, a popular software tool, can assist educators and students in pinpointing instances of copied content. However, simply relying on automated tools isn’t enough. A proactive approach involves educating students about proper citation methods, paraphrasing techniques, and the ethical consequences of submitting another's work as their own. Furthermore, it's crucial to encourage a classroom culture that values originality and intellectual honesty. Utilizing Drillbit in conjunction with clear guidelines and personalized feedback provides a strong defense against plagiarism and cultivates responsible scholarship. Ultimately, the goal is not just to flag offenders, but to teach students to become careful and self-reliant thinkers.

Addressing Drillbit Plagiarism
The rise of sophisticated AI-powered writing tools, particularly those mimicking natural language, has presented the new obstacle for educators. “Drillbit plagiarism,” where students use AI to generate seemingly original content, is becoming increasingly prevalent and difficult to detect with traditional methods. Effectively confronting this phenomenon requires a multi-faceted approach. This includes not only adopting specialized detection tools—such as those incorporating AI plagiarism verifications and semantic scrutiny – but also revising pedagogical practices. We must foster a culture of academic integrity and critical thinking. Consider incorporating more authentic assessments that require students to apply knowledge and skills in unique ways. Educating students about the ethical implications of AI usage and the consequences of academic dishonesty is also crucial. Furthermore, periodically reviewing and updating institutional policies concerning AI and plagiarism is essential to ensure they remain relevant and effective in handling this evolving problem. Ultimately, a proactive and adaptable strategy is key to safeguarding the integrity of academic work.
